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6479081 378 2358 136572495
660 1965832 0812634
660 1965832 0812634
9579 409702759 386
All about undefined
Interested in learning more?
660 1965832 0812634
9579 409702759 386
See more
910164776 553016
4203 58677 3840 478
See more
712113030 28996399538 05319770
91 6979 906802463
See more